Understanding Guitar Amp Wattage and Volume

When shopping for a guitar amplifier, one of many first specs you will notice is wattage. Guitar amps might range from tiny 1-watt practice models to powerful 100-watt amplifiers designed for large stages. Many guitarists assume that more watts automatically imply dramatically more quantity, however the relationship between guitar amp wattage and volume is more complicated.

Understanding how wattage affects loudness, tone, headroom, and performance can assist you choose the proper amplifier for home follow, recording, rehearsals, or live shows.

What Does Guitar Amp Wattage Imply?

Guitar amp wattage measures the amplifier’s electrical power output. In general, a higher-wattage amplifier can deliver more energy to the speaker, which allows it to produce more quantity earlier than the sound begins to distort.

However, wattage does not increase volume in a easy, linear way. A a hundred-watt guitar amp just isn’t twice as loud as a 50-watt amp. To achieve a perceived doubling in volume, an amplifier generally needs round ten times more power.

For instance, a a hundred-watt amp could sound roughly twice as loud as a ten-watt amp under related conditions. This is why even a comparatively small 15-watt or 20-watt tube amplifier might be surprisingly loud.

Wattage and Perceived Volume

Human hearing responds to sound logarithmically moderately than linearly. This means that increasing amplifier energy produces smaller changes in perceived loudness than many players expect.

Doubling the wattage usually ends in only a modest improve in volume. A 50-watt amp will be louder than a 25-watt amp, but the difference is probably not dramatic. The principle advantage of the 50-watt model is usually additional clean headroom slightly than significantly greater loudness.

Clean headroom refers to how loud an amplifier can grow to be before it begins producing natural distortion. Players who want clear, clean tones at high stage volumes could prefer higher-wattage amplifiers. Guitarists who enjoy natural amp overdrive might choose lower-wattage models that can be pushed into distortion at more manageable levels.

Tube Amps vs Strong-State Amps

The type of amplifier also influences how wattage is perceived. Tube amps and solid-state amps might have the same rated wattage however behave otherwise when turned up.

Tube amplifiers gradually compress and distort as they approach their maximum output. This natural overdrive is often described as warm, dynamic, and responsive. Because tube amps may be driven beyond their clean energy ranking, they may appear louder than similarly rated strong-state amplifiers.

Stable-state amps often stay cleaner until they attain their energy limit. When pushed too hard, their distortion can sound harsher. Modern stable-state and digital modeling amplifiers have improved considerably, however wattage comparisons between completely different amplifier applied sciences are still not always straightforward.

Speaker Effectivity Matters

The speaker can have as much affect on volume because the amplifier’s wattage. Speaker effectivity, also called sensitivity, measures how loudly a speaker performs with a certain quantity of power.

A highly efficient guitar speaker can make a low-wattage amplifier sound considerably louder. Changing a less efficient speaker with a more sensitive model may produce a higher volume enhance than upgrading to an amplifier with slightly more wattage.

Speaker measurement, cabinet development, and the number of speakers also have an effect on the ultimate sound. A 20-watt amp linked to a large 4×12 cabinet may really feel much more powerful than the same amp related to a small single-speaker cabinet.

Choosing the Proper Guitar Amp Wattage

For quiet home observe, an amplifier between 1 and 10 watts is commonly sufficient, especially when utilizing a tube amp. Many apply amplifiers additionally embody headphone outputs or energy-reduction settings.

For home recording and small rehearsals, a 10-watt to 30-watt amplifier can provide wonderful tones without extreme volume. Lower-wattage tube amps are particularly popular in studios because they can produce natural overdrive without reaching extreme sound levels.

For rehearsals with a drummer and performances in small venues, many guitarists use amplifiers rated between 20 and 50 watts. The exact requirement depends on the drummer’s volume, the music style, the speaker cabinet, and whether the amplifier will be linked to a venue’s sound system.

Larger venues do not always require a one hundred-watt amp. Most professional venues use microphones and public-address systems to amplify guitar cabinets. A high-wattage amplifier is most helpful when a player needs sturdy clean headroom, a robust stage presence, or a selected tonal response.
